Aún así, Venezuela dio el "beneplácito" a Palmer, trámite diplomático previo en el que un país presenta a su candidato y el otro por lo general lo acepta. Pero, en Washington las cosas comenzaron a complicarse.

Given all that, Venezuela gave its approval to Palmer, a preliminary diplomatic note in which one country presents its candiate and the other, generally, accepts. Then, in Washington things began to get complicated.



Ante las preguntas insistentes de los senadores por violaciones a los Derechos Humanos, presencia de las Farc y su trato más que amigable con Teherán, Palmer respondió con evasivas o "exceso" de diplomacia.

Against insistent questions from Senators on human rights violations, FARC presence, Iran relations, Palmer responded evasively and with diplomatic excess. (just what some here thought he should do)

Cuando terminó la audiencia fueron varios, incluso demócratas, los que pusieron en tela de juicio su designación y exigieron respuestas más contundentes de su parte. A partir de aquí es cuando el tema se enreda.

Upon terminating the hearing various Senators, including Democrats, demanded more convincing responses from Palmer.



Palmer, dicen fuentes, se sentó con funcionarios del Departamento de Estado a responder las preguntas trabajando bajo la percepción de que había que "endurecer" las posiciones del nominado si se quería lograr la aprobación del Senado.

Palmer sat with State Department officials to respond to written questions under the perception that he had to be more forecful in the positions if he wanted to gain approval from the Seante.

Si bien Palmer no dijo nada que no se ventilara internamente, su tono fue fuerte y poco diplomático.

En Washington, hoy, hay un gran debate sobre si las respuestas fueron escritas con la intención de torpedear la misma nominación de Palmer o si fue una "inocentada" del Departamento de Estado.

In Washington, at this time, there is a great debate whether the answers were written with the intention of torpedoing the nomination or were an innocent response from State.
